Your visit to Straat Museum: From Keith Haring to Banksy, street art has made tons of headlines in recent history. Its impact on art, fashion, design, advertising and culture at large is stronger than ever. Enter Straat: the museum for street art and graffiti. They aim to share their passion for this radical art movement with the public, showcasing some of the biggest names and upcoming talent from all over the world. Straat is a street art and graffiti museum for everyone, made possible by a dedicated team of enthusiasts. The current exhibition displays more than 160 artworks by 150+ artists. The artworks were created on-site and most of these mind blowing visual experiences are as big as outdoor walls. As a museum, Straat provides the added value of context and information.
